About Associate of Science - Environmental Science

The Associate of Science (ASc) Degree in Environmental Science offers students cross-disciplinary studies related to local and global environmental issues. The ASc in Environmental Science will prepare students for further study in the Environmental Sciences and provide a foundation for lifelong career success in this field.  

The curriculum’s mixture of practical and theoretical approaches prepares students for employment in the growing fields of environmental monitoring, ecological restoration, and conservation services. These fields have high employment prospects now and in the future in the College’s geographic region.

For students intending to pursue a Bachelor of Science degree at other institutions, the ASc in Environmental Science program will facilitate transfer into the third year of a four-year degree program (120 credits) in the Environmental Sciences. Courses in the ASc in Environmental Science program can also be applied towards professional designations including Professional Geoscientist (P.Geo), Professional Biologist (R.P.Bio) and Registered Agrologist (P.Ag).
